Very early use of conveyor techniques

There is no doubt that conveyor roller methods have already been a fundamental element of material managing for more than 100 years, though their origin traces back beyond this era. Movements of bulk materials employing conveyor belts goes back to around 1795 when the majority of the system was used by farmers to load whole grains onto ships. This was a great comfort to farm owners after toiling hard in the fields.

They were also utilized in underground mines when the industry started using them to transport coal.

A couple of points in history

It was not until the early 1800s that production facilities started utilizing conveyor systems in material handling.
The biggest milestone came in 1908 when Hymle Goddard, from Logan Company trademarked the very first roller conveyor in 1908. However the conveyor business didn't completely flourish until Five years afterwards.
In 1913 Henry Ford created history by introducing the assembly line to the mainstream industry by using the roller conveyor to alter material movement. This innovation decreased manual labour needs and accelerated production.
In the 1920s, conveyor roller systems were devised to transfer items over longer distances from the initial short distances. The very first subterranean advanced installment with tiers of rubber and natural cotton covers was built to move coal across a distance of 8kms.
Over the time period of the World War 2, artificial belting materials were used as a result of shortage of natural materials. This marked the speedy technical expansion in improved conveyor systems. Up to today an infinite list of synthetic fabrics and polymers are being used in production conveyor roller belting systems.
In 1947, the Us Standards Association formulated the very first standards in conveyor safety.
Upon its creation in 1970, OSHA prioritized measures to reduce conveyor noise. The manufacturers of conveyor systems responded by developing quite rollers, precision bearings and durable elements to control damage.
From then, breakthroughs in technology and innovation have kept conveyor roller systems on the cutting edge; with the aid of computers to control complex and computerized applications, versatility and best performance.

Modifications in technology are guaranteed to hold the industry in motion as users search for faster throughput, diverted sorting and use of wireless systems.

The use of conveyor roller systems in modern society

While the belt conveyor has some drawbacks, numerous industries nowadays are filled with roller conveyors because it allows for automated accumulation of products. Nowadays in this computer world, roller conveyors carry on and play a crucial part. Roller conveyor solutions are employed in the car, computer, farming, food processing, pharmaceutical, aerospace, chemical, canning and bottling industrial sectors, to name just a couple.

While many folks might be blind to it, contemporary systems have an enormous number of rollers working relentlessly under the surface. From food, mail, courier, airport luggage, clothing and industrial packages, conveyor rollers are used in movement to designated locations.

There are lots of other sorts of item movement systems, however it is only roller conveyor systems which can function as centres for accumulation and routes for movement at the same time. You will discover only a few creations with the same effect on society like the conveyor roller equipment.
